Can anyone assist me? Regarding the internal fuse box located the back of the glove box in the NX 300h, what type of fuses are they? I’ve read some say mini, some low profile and some even standard. This is confusing. I intend to install a dash cam and need to know. I’ve located the fuse box but not opened it yet.

Its a 2019 model

They're Low Profile Mini fuses. I had the same issue installing my Nextbase dash cam. If you're also doing a Nextbase cam, you will need that type of tap with your installation kit. You can get them free from Nextbase but they don't come with the kit.

33 minutes ago, johnmcu said:

Can you tell me which fuse number did you use for the dashcam?

What does it piggyback on?

 

You can use any fuse that only has power on it when the car is in READY mode (ignition on).

Hi John, I used the 5A ACC fuse to piggy back onto, on the "lid diagram" it's bottom right but one. Note that the lid will no longer fit on once you've piggy-backed, so just keep it somewhere safe, preferably in the car! HTH

Quick update from the install.

I have added photos to help understand the install. I used the P/Outlet No. 2 in the fuse box as it turns off with the key.

Very easy to run and hide the cable, I have included a photo at top of screen before I push it in to hide it.
